Making sense of Rwanda’s investment in sports & Entertainment facilities w/ BK Arena's Kyle Scofield

Season 1 Episode 29 Published 2 years, 9 months ago
Description

The Government’s investment in building a world class conference and sporting ecosystem is obvious. It has spent a reported 300 million dollars on the Convention Center, 104 million dollars on the BK Arena and is spending around 130 million dollars on renovating the Amahoro Stadium. This is in addition to the close to a billion dollars that has been spent on upgrading Kanombe airport and increasing the Rwandair fleet. 

Some people will say, that that was money that could have been better spent building roads, schools and health centres.  Others on the other hand believe that the money being spent is well-worth the investment. 

 To bring to life the second argument, we are joined by Kyle Scofield, Co-founder & Managing Director of QA Venue Solutions. QA Venue Solutions signed a 7 year agreement with the Government of Rwanda to manage BK Arena in 2020.
